- W2017307621 abstract "<b>1207</b> <h3><b>Objectives</b></h3> Imaging modalities in epilepsy pre-surgical evaluation can significantly increase medical cost due to multiple procedures. The goal of our study is to validate the utility and analyze the cost effectiveness of each modality in order to maximize the benefit of pre-surgical assessment. <h3><b>Methods</b></h3> 16 pediatric patients (M:F= 5:11, mean age: 14) with intractable seizures which were evaluated by all imaging modalities including MRI, FDG PET, IC, IT, computerize subtraction analysis, EEG, phase 1 and phase 2 surgical grid placement and subsequent undergoing epilepsy surgery were selected retrospectively. Each patient’s imaging studies were randomized, grouped into 10 different combinations (table) and then blindly interpreted by two epilepsy imaging specialists using consensus agreement. The location of epileptogenic focus by region (lobe) and by hemisphere was recorded. Using successful surgical outcome as a reference, each combination of imaging modalities was analyzed. <h3><b>Results</b></h3> See Table. <h3><b>Conclusions</b></h3> PET is slightly better than IC-IT SPECT in performance overall. However, at a given cost, IC-IT SPECT is significantly more cost effective than PET. Therefore, PET or IC-IT SPECT should be considered as a first-line imaging" @default.
